Volunteer Opportunities
Volunteer Application Process
Once a volunteer application is completed, you will be put in touch with a Service Director at one of our Clubs. If it’s a good fit, the Service Director will contact the Volunteer Coordinator to set up a background check. Volunteers under the age of 18 will be required to become Club members at the Club where they would like to volunteer.
Background Checks & Fingerprinting
All recurring individual and group volunteers must pay $20 to cover the background check costs, (payable by cash, money order or online-see below) which includes a sexual offender database search. Volunteer applicants with criminal records including illegal drug offenses, violence, violence against children, sex offenses and weapons charges will not be accepted. Others will be assessed on a case-by-case basis.
College Work Study
Boys & Girls Clubs of Central Georgia offers college work study opportunities for student who attend fully-accredited colleges and universities. Work study students are considered volunteers, but must also be approved through our Human Resources department to meet certain federal requirements.
